San Juan River - Bluff to Mexican Hat Up to Class III
1 to 2 days
The San Juan River cuts through beautiful canyon country west of Bluff. The most popular trip is the 26 mile one or two day trip between Bluff and Mexican Hat. The rapids in this section are mild (ClassI-II), though they can grow to ClassIII during the spring runoff.


San Juan River - Mexican Hat to Clay Hills Up to Class III
2 to 4 days
The San Juan River west of Mexican Hat runs through the renowned gooseneck area and its towering canyon walls. You'll pass numerous side canyons on your way to Clays Hill Crossing at the eastern tip of Lake Powell.
